TruePoints ("the app") provides loyalty points programs for Shopify stores. This policy explains what we store and why.
What we store
- Store data: your shop domain, store name, currency, and encrypted API credentials needed to operate the app.
- Customer data: for customers who earn points — their Shopify customer ID, email, name, points balance, and a ledger of point movements (orders earned on, refunds, redemptions, merchant adjustments). We do not store payment details, addresses, or order contents beyond the subtotal used to compute points.
How it's used
Solely to run your loyalty program: awarding points on paid orders, reversing them on refunds, and minting discount codes when customers redeem. We do not sell or share data with third parties. Data lives in our database (Supabase) and is encrypted in transit and at rest; API tokens are additionally encrypted at the application layer (AES-256-GCM).
Data removal
Customer redaction requests from Shopify anonymize the member record (email, name, and customer reference removed). Store redaction after uninstall deletes all customer data for the store. You can export your full ledger at any time — no lock-in is a product promise.
